EmberJs链接到一个外键模型

时间:2013-02-08 05:01:10

标签: ember.js

我有一个联系人模型,其中包含联系人的ID(id)和客户端的外键(clientid)。

{"id":131568,
"lastname":"Hansen",
"firstname":"Hans",
"client_id":75264,
"clientname":75264,
}


{{#each contact in controller.contacts}}
   {#linkTo "contact.show" contact href="true" }} {{firstname}} {{lastname}}{{/linkTo}}
   {#linkTo "client.show" contact href="true" }} {{clientname}} {{/linkTo}}
{{/each}}

如何告诉linkTo助手指向外键?

1 个答案:

答案 0 :(得分:1)

答案在于模型的结构。 客户需要是一个单独的对象。

{"id":131568,
"lastname":"Hansen",
"firstname":"Hans",
 "client": {
     "id":75264,
     "clientname":75264,
  }
}


{{#each contact in controller.contacts}}
   {#linkTo "contact.show" contact href="true" }} {{firstname}} {{lastname}}{{/linkTo}}
   {#linkTo "client.show" contact.client href="true" }} {{clientname}} {{/linkTo}}
{{/each}}